On February 18th Syndicated Sound, Sophisticated Ladies, our Band, and Technical Support Team, performed at the South Central Classic in Birmingham Alabama.

Both of our Show Choirs, our Band, and our Tech Team were at their very best that day with Syndicated Sound bringing home the trophy for 1st place in their division.  All of our Students represented our Program, School, Community and Themselves proudly and professionally.   I want congratulate all the Students for their hard work and efforts both in the rehearsal room and classrooms.  I also want to thank our Volunteer Parents that gave of their time this weekend to Chaperone so please join me in thanking. Syndicated Sound is also invited to compete in the FAME National Show Choir Championship on stage at Hammerstein Ball Room in New York City in March 2012.  Sophisticated Ladies will also compete at Orlandofest show choir competition at Universal Studios in Orlando, FL in Mayl 2012.
